Yields
4-5 Servings
Making Time
10 minutes
Ingredients
1 liter of cold water
1 bunch of fresh mint leaves
Fresh juice of 2-3 limes
½ inch fresh ginger, chopped
1 tbsp Himalayan or sea salt
1 tbsp cane sugar
Directions:
Besides the water blend well all ingredients in a blender
Add the blended paste to the water and stir very well
Pour into glasses and enjoy
